Khoresche Esfanaj
| Ingredients | Directions |
|---|---|
|
Brown the meat and onions in 2 Tbs oil in a casserole. Season with salt and pepper, turmeric, and add broth and lemon juice. Cover and simmer for 10-15 minutes. Wilt the vegetables in a frying pan without adding water, stirring constantly. Add remaining oil and fry for 5 minutes. Add vegetables and dill to meat. Add pea beans, and simmer for 45 minutes or until pea beans and meat are tender. Serves: 6 This dish is one of the oldest traditional recipes of the mideast. It has been used for centuries during Ramadan, the month-long period of fasting from sunrise to sunset. Muslims traditionally gather after sundown for family dinners and religious celebrations. |
